HAGÅTÑA (The Guam Daily Post) — A second man was charged in connection to raping a then-12-year-old girl in 2023.
On Sunday, Mannix Frank Songeni was charged with first-degree criminal sexual conduct and complicity to commit first-degree criminal sexual conduct as first-degree felonies in the Superior Court of Guam.
Songeni’s charges stem from a complaint reported at a local middle school by a 13-year-old girl who said Songeni and Kason Andon sexually assaulted her, according to the magistrate’s complaint.
The girl told officers with the Guam Police Department that when she was about 12 years old, in February 2023, Andon allegedly pushed her up against a wall in a Barrigada apartment, which led the minor to hit her head and fall on the floor.
According to the complaint, Andon then allegedly picked her up by her legs, Songeni picked her up by her arms and they dragged her to a bed. Songeni subsequently locked the door and the pair pulled off the girl’s shorts.
The girl explained to police that Andon and Songeni raped her, the complaint stated.
Andon was charged Feb. 29. The teen identified Songeni through a photo lineup as the second suspect who sexually assaulted her.
According to the complaint, Songeni was arrested Saturday at about 7:28 a.m.
Songeni faces life in prison for the charges.
